VANCOUVER, BRITISH COLUMBIA has received the updated resource estimate prepared by Wardrop Engineering Inc. for its 100% owned Monument Bay property located in northern Manitoba, Canada.

This updated inferred resource estimate incorporates the results from 2 drilling programs done by the Company totaling 16,716 meters since the July 2006 NI 43-101 resource estimate contained in the Technical Report posted on the Company's profile on www.sedar.com on July 7, 2006. Thomas C. Stubens, M.A. Sc., P. Eng., Senior Geologist of Wardrop Engineering Inc., conducted the updated resource estimate in coordination with the Company's technical staff.

The significant increase in this inferred resource is mainly contributed by additional mineralized volume from the newly discovered Burn zone; the expanded G zone and the main body east extension (To see the attached figure please click on the following link: http://www.ccnmatthews.com/docs/RLL108map.pdf).

The following table is the cumulative inferred resource summary: ID3, capped at selected Au cut-offs showing the Wardrop July 06 summary, the updated January 08 summary and the percentage increase.


-----------------------------------------------------------------
           Wardrop July 2006            Wardrop January 2008
-----------------------------------------------------------------
Cut off        K           Au          K           Au  Percentage
g/t       Tonnes    g/t  K oz     Tonnes    g/t  K oz    increase
-----------------------------------------------------------------
3          3,379   6.45   701      4,888   6.01   944        34.6
-----------------------------------------------------------------
4          2,302   7.85   581      2,967   7.66   731        25.8
-----------------------------------------------------------------
5          1,609   9.32   482      1,936   9.38   584        21.2
-----------------------------------------------------------------
6          1,195  10.65   409      1,366  11.02   484        18.3
-----------------------------------------------------------------
7            894  12.05   346      1,008  12.63   410        18.2
-----------------------------------------------------------------
8            702  13.30   300        776  14.17   354        17.8
-----------------------------------------------------------------
9            547  14.68   258        604  15.80   307        19.0
-----------------------------------------------------------------
10           426  16.16   221        474  17.53   267        20.8
-----------------------------------------------------------------
11           335  17.70   191        381  19.25   236        23.8
-----------------------------------------------------------------
12           286  18.77   173        314  20.91   211        22.4
-----------------------------------------------------------------

The mineral resource update, particularly the block resource model, has enhanced the understanding of the continuity, geometry and gold grade distribution for each of the thirteen (13) veins modeled in this study of the Monument Bay property.

A greater level of confidence and resource classification could be achieved with underground development and closely-spaced drilling to test the geological and grade continuity of the many gold-bearing veins on the Monument Bay property. A scoping study to determine the economic viability of pursuing underground development work for more diagnostic mapping and sampling of the deposit as well as to serve as platform for more cost effective definition drilling to upgrade the resource category and eventually convert the mineral resource to ore reserve will now be pursued by the Company.

Parameters used for the updated resource estimates are as follows:

- The mineral resources in the table were estimated using CIM standards on mineral resources and reserves.

- The total database is comprised of 414 drill holes aggregating 113,703.6 meters (373,061.7 feet) of core drilling.

- Within the area of the resource inventory update, there were 341 holes totaling 96,578.7 meters (316,874.8 feet), of which 38,985.48 meters (127,911.4 feet) of the core was sampled and assayed in accordance with industry best practice procedures. These yielded a total of 38,043 gold assays that had passed industry-standard QA-QC protocol.

- The inferred resource consists of thirteen geologically and geographically distinct mineralized solids (veins) with distinct structural-stratigraphic, alteration-mineralization and sulphide assemblage characteristics.

- Grade interpolation is based on 1-m length composite within each geological unit or vein. The cutting thresholds used in Wardrop's 2006 Technical Report were employed in this study.

- Block models were established in Datamine for each of the 13 veins, truncated at the bedrock-overburden surface, using inverse distance cube gridding procedure, with directional parameters (distance and direction) based on the attitude and structural strength of each vein.

- Block model dimension is 10m by 1m by 10 m (Easting x Northing x Elevation), with sub cell size of 5m (Easting - X) by 0.5m (Northing- Y) and infinite splitting on the Z direction, to best model the narrow steeply dipping veins.

- Only blocks lying within 50 meters of a drill hole composite have been included in the estimate.
